4.2.4
I/O devices
QCPU-A has 8192 I/O device points (X/Y0 to X/Y1FFF) each for input (X) and output (Y).
There are actual I/O devices and remote I/O devices in this I/O range.
(1) Actual I/O device
This is the device range where an I/O module or special function module can be
installed to the main base unit/extension base unit and controlled.
(2) Remote I/O device
The remote I/O devices, following the actual I/O devices or later, can be used for the
following objectives:
(a) Allocate to a remote I/O station in the MELSECNET data link system.
(b) Allocate to a remote I/O station in the MELSECNET/10 network system.
(c) Allocate to the reception data storage device or transmission data storage
device in the MELSECNET/MINI-S3's auto refresh setting.
(d) Use as the substitute to an internal relay (Substitute only for output device)
